Last Existence: Visit of the Ascetics

Fragment of a relief possibly representing the Visit of the Ascetics, of which only two ascetics remain. The Brahman teacher Bāvari sends his sixteen brahmin students to the Buddha to answer questions about the goal of his teachings and how to attain the same. Each of the sixteen ascetics pays the Buddha a visit in Śrāvastī and astounded by his teachings, they eventually convert to Buddhism. The back face shows vertical tool marks. Both figures are standing in the left three-quarter view. That on the right, probably a young, has joined hands and wears a loincloth. On the left, an elder is dressed in a loincloth and a mantle.
